Rubber bulbs are commonly used in various applications, primarily for suction and pressure generation. They are often found in medical settings, such as for suctioning fluids or for use in devices like otoscopes and aspirators. Additionally, rubber bulbs are used in household items, like turkey basters or as squeeze bulbs for dispensing liquids. Their flexibility and resilience make them ideal for creating a vacuum or controlled airflow in different contexts.
